One thing that worries me about these protests and that no one is talking about is this: I have a feeling that after this is all over no matter how it is settled, there are going to be many retaliatory laws, taxes, rules, and regulations imposed on truckers and farmers by both the US and the Canadian government.
There are a lot of things that us farmers do where they government turns a blind eye to, or “let’s it slide” if you will. One of them being the ability to drive your own semi to haul your own goods within a 150 mile radius of your farm and not need a CDL. If the government decides to crack down on this someday, that would drastically affect farmers and how they move their products to market. I could rattle off a bunch of little procedural things like this on farms and ranches that the government could totally upend with the stroke of a pen.
